码上快乐
1秒登录
首页
榜单
标签
关于
搜索
相关内容
简体
繁体
Pytorch-loss.backward()-“RuntimeError: Found dtype Double but expected Float”
本文转载自
查看原文
2021-07-18 22:27
467
PyTorch
/
Error
错误信息
类型错误, 计算loss值的函数传入的参数类型不统一。
解决方法
查看上文loss计算代码部分的参数类型,如loss=f.mse_loss(out,label),检查out和label的类型都是torch.float类型即可。使用label.dtype查看tensor的类型。
×
免责声明!
本站转载的文章为个人学习借鉴使用,本站对版权不负任何法律责任。如果侵犯了您的隐私权益,请联系本站邮箱yoyou2525@163.com删除。
猜您在找
tf.matmul()报错expected scalar type Float but found Double
YOLO+pytorch——expected scalar type Half but found Float
pytorch的backward
Pytorch autograd,backward详解
Pytorch RuntimeError: expected type torch.cuda.FloatTensor but got torch.FloatTensor
float和double的范围和精度
double与float的区别
float和double的区别
关于Pytorch中autograd和backward的一些笔记
[pytorch]pytorch loss function 总结
粤ICP备18138465号
© 2018-2025 CODEPRJ.COM